It's essential for all Missouri employees to be informed about workers' compensation, a type of insurance that provides benefits to workers who sustain job-related injuries or illnesses.

Workers' compensation is a legally mandated insurance program managed by the state of Missouri. It protects employees who become injured or ill due to their job. The ultimate goal of workers' compensation is to cover the cost of medical expenses, lost wages, and other related costs, allowing the injured party to focus on their recovery and return to work as soon as possible.

How Do I Know If My Work Injury Qualifies for Worker’s Comp?

Assessing whether your injury qualifies for workers' compensation benefits hinges on several critical factors. Primarily, the injury must be work-related, meaning it occurred while you were engaged in your job duties or arose from conditions tied to your employment. Typical examples include injuries from workplace accidents, repetitive motion injuries, and occupational illnesses.

Promptly notifying your employer about the injury is essential, as Missouri law mandates timely reporting in order to begin your claim. Delaying this step can put your eligibility for benefits at risk. After informing your employer, it's important to seek immediate medical attention and meticulously document your diagnosis, treatment, and all related expenses.

  • What Happens If My Employer Denies Me Workers’ Compensation Benefits?
    In many cases, your employer or their insurance company will promptly pay any workers’ compensation benefits. But if they deny benefits–or stop paying them before you receive what you believe you are entitled to under the law–then you have the right to file a claim with the Missouri Division of Workers’ Compensation. An administrative law judge appointed by the Division will review your claim and either conduct mediation between you and your employer, or alternatively hold a formal hearing to determine your right to compensation.
  • What Kinds of Injuries Are Covered?

    Under Missouri law, workers’ compensation only covers injuries that arise “out of and in the course of employment.” This includes accidents that occur during your work shift. It also includes “occupational diseases” contracted at work, provided workplace exposure was the “prevailing” cause.

    Workers’ compensation is not necessarily limited to injuries suffered at your normal workplace. If your job requires you to travel–i.e., make deliveries or conduct on-site work with clients–you may be compensated for injuries sustained in the course of such travel. However, Missouri workers’ compensation law specifically excludes injuries sustained while commuting from home to work and back, even if you use a company-owned car.
